Have an account? Log in to check out faster.
Products
Frieren Finds a Mimic
Maomao The Apothecary
Spirit Tiger
Appa | Avatar: The Last Airbender
Calcifer Sticker
Howl's Moving Castle
Lucky Cat Sticker
Dan Da Dan - surprise
Turbo Granny Sticker
T-Rex Exclusive Sticker
Niffler Sticker
Zouwu Sticker
Sign Up for Ian's Newsletter